Output 2c2958ca32c0e0736d9a7e1845614b5abd4f3bbdb6a2e9069e3c7d37171e6759:5

value
383609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6427057f80d94322aa0a816c86bc8ddc9976937 OP_EQUAL
address
3JJiVi3vQnvZdLkiBFD77RWMCMdRSsHBGV
transaction
2c2958ca32c0e0736d9a7e1845614b5abd4f3bbdb6a2e9069e3c7d37171e6759
spent
true